Millionaire Cocktail No. 1

The Millionaire Cocktail is a classic cocktail and one of those that has stood up to the tests of time and been adapted into many forms. This is the original Millionaire Cocktail No. 1 from the Harry Cradock's 1930 Savoy Cocktail Book. It is a lovely mix of sloe gin, apricot brandy and Jamaican rum and to substitute any of those for one of their "spirit cousins" would be a travesty, although there are quite a few recipes that specify brands and change the ratio. You'll also find a much different Millionaire around which can lead to some confusion.

Ingredients:

  • 3/4 oz sloe gin
  • 3/4 oz apricot brandy
  • 3/4 oz Jamaican rum
  • 1 dash of grenadine
  • juice of 1 lime

Preparation:

  1. Pour the ingredients into a cocktail shaker filled with ice.
  2. Shake well.
  3. Strain into a chilled cocktail glass.

Another Millionaire: "Dry Martini, with Grenadine on top"
-according to The Old Waldorf-Astoria Bar Book
